excel中使用vba给工作表批量改名

 时间:2024-11-10 20:16:10

excel中使用vba给工作表批量改名

excel中使用vba给工作表批量改名

工具/原料

excel2013

更多经验请关注,如果帮到了你,请在上方给个投票谢谢支持。好人一生平安。

先顶后看年薪百万,如果帮到了你,帮忙给个好评,这对小编很重要,万分感谢。

方法/步骤

1、首先我们打开一个工作样表作为例子。

excel中使用vba给工作表批量改名

2、可以看到工作薄中有两个工作表一个是5月工资,一个是sheet1。我们要做的就是使用vba将两个工作表进行改名操作。

excel中使用vba给工作表批量改名

3、虽然使用常规的操作能够很方便擢爻充种的改名,但是如果工作表比较多,那么一个的修改是非常麻烦的,比如每一次操作都要选取工作表然后在进行重新改名输入。

excel中使用vba给工作表批量改名

4、我们捂执涡扔使用alt+f11组合快捷键进入vbe编辑器,插入一个新的模块,并在模块中输入以下代码:OptionExplicitSubsetcap()DimiAsIntegerFori=惺绅寨瞀1ToWorksheets.CountWorksheets(i).Name="更改后的名字"&iNextEndSub

excel中使用vba给工作表批量改名

5、这里我们可以看到使用这个代码后,将工作薄中的两个表,更改为统一的名字,并以序列号进行了排序。

excel中使用vba给工作表批量改名

6、我使腩柽鬣盛用了一个for循环,历遍了该工作薄中的所有工作表,并使用name方法将对象进行重命名为“更改后的名字”。&是连接符连接了i变量来为工作表命名。

excel中使用vba给工作表批量改名

VBA工作表批量命名 如何用VBA获取活动工作簿的路径 VBA程序中,怎么表示工作簿对象? Excel VBA用户界面Combox怎么制作下拉栏 Excel中,使用VBA以某一单元格内容命名工作表
热门搜索
灭火器图片 美女漫画 大灰狼图片 妖气漫画网少女漫画 鱼简笔画图片大全